Bal Singh secures an acquittal for University Lecturer

Bal Singh secures an acquittal for a University lecturer for violent offences.

The conduct of the defence case involved the preparation of intricate legal arguments regarding disclosure. A meticulous trial strategy plan was formulated to secure the acquittal. The client emphatically maintained his innocence throughout the proceedings from the Police Station to the Trial at Court. The acquittal allowed the client to maintain his exemplary character and continue his career as a Senior Lecturer – something the client had worked for his whole life.
